Sisters is a film that falls under the genres of crime, drama, and romance.
The film features a cast that includes Sally O'Neil, Molly O'Day, Russell Gleason, and Jason Robards Sr.
Sisters was released in 1930.
Sisters was produced by Columbia Pictures.
